🤖 Physics - Geomagnetic Field Voltage Generation

This article discusses the possibility of generating a steady electric voltage using the Earth's rotation within its geomagnetic field, presenting a counter-intuitive experimental result.

Key Points:

• Traditional understanding negated the possibility of generating steady voltage via Earth's rotation and geomagnetic field.

• A recent experiment demonstrated voltage generation using a specific structure with unique topological and mechanical properties.

• The experiment design involved a cylindrical shell and a solid cylinder as a control, mounted on a turntable.

🚀 Implementation:

  1. Construct a cylindrical shell with specific dimensions (29.9 cm long in the example).
  2. Create an identical solid cylinder for control purposes.
  3. Mount both cylinders on a plexiglass turntable with its rotational axis aligned with the origin of an underlying coordinate system.

🤖 Organizational Behavior - AI's Impact on Teamwork

This article summarizes a research paper examining the effects of artificial intelligence (AI) on teamwork and expertise within organizations.

Key Points:

• The study investigates AI's impact on teamwork and expertise in organizations.

• A field experiment was conducted with 776 professionals at Procter & Gamble.

• The research analyzed how AI influences individual and team performance.

🤖 Machine Learning - Estimating Acceleration Fields

This article discusses the challenges of estimating acceleration fields in machine learning, particularly focusing on unbiased estimation techniques.

Key Points:

• Estimating velocity fields is relatively straightforward using expectation.

• Unbiased estimation of acceleration fields (du/dt) is more complex.

• The GENIE method is mentioned as a potential approach for unbiased acceleration field estimation.
